Course Details

Robotics Safety Fundamentals: Understanding the basic principles of robotics safety and the importance of protocols in space robotics.
Space Robotics Safety Regulations: Overview of international and industry-specific safety standards for space robotics.
Risk Assessment for Space Robotics: Identifying, analyzing, and mitigating potential hazards associated with space robotics.
Robot Design and Safety: Designing robots with safety as a primary consideration, including materials, components, and system architecture.
Control Systems and Safety Protocols: Implementing control systems that ensure safe operation and adhere to safety protocols.
Robot Communication and Network Security: Ensuring secure communication between robots, ground stations, and other systems.
Human-Robot Interaction Safety: Strategies for safe human-robot interaction, including ergonomics, user interfaces, and training.
Emergency Response and Recovery: Developing emergency response plans and procedures for dealing with system failures, accidents, and other unplanned events.
Robotics Safety Testing and Validation: Methods and techniques for testing and validating the safety of space robotics systems.
Continuous Improvement in Robotics Safety: Strategies for maintaining and improving safety protocols over time, including monitoring, auditing, and updating procedures.
